    Spark Plugs

    Hey, I've read a post on here about upgrading the ignition system on the sr20de by using a crane lx-91 coil with new leads ( thinking of TopGun leads ). Im currently running NGK BKR6E spark plugs gapped to 1.1mm which isn't bad but because I'm upgrading the ignition with more spark power I am thinking of gapping to 1.2mm which you cannot do on non 11 plugs so here are my choices. BKR5E-11, BKR6E-11 and BKR7E-11. I would like your thoughts on which plug will be best with a 1.2mm gap to avoid pinging. I know its a bit more of a test and trial sort of thing but maybe someone has done it. Cheers.

    Those sparks will do fine. Make sure you replace the dizzy cap and rotor every 20,000 klicks.

    However, I have only ever used these: NGK Iridium IX plugs. Part # BKR5EIX-11, with the Crane/Top Gun combo.

    Make sure you start with a new dizzy cap and rotor.
